Output 9528975ae8d5be70c6f1de88d3d0317f027e37daa88bfdeecdf249977b4473f0:1

value
24623281
script pubkey
OP_0 OP_PUSHBYTES_20 c9cdb7f91656e3889429fbc84cffe6f380e41a4a
address
bc1qe8xm07gk2m3c39pfl0yyellx7wqwgxj2f3yyqw
transaction
9528975ae8d5be70c6f1de88d3d0317f027e37daa88bfdeecdf249977b4473f0
confirmations
212884
spent
true